It should be realised that universal joints are enclosed beneath the shaft tunnel,
and that they require lubrication occasionally through holes suitably provided.
Illustration 9.-View
of the rear end of the chassis, showing location o f the batteries
when these are fitted forward of the axle i n t w o 6-volt units.
The tubular propeller
shaft has purposely been disconnected from the axle t o indicate the flange fitting; access t o
the batteries and rear axle filler and dipstick can easily be obtained under the rear seat.
